I've been with this Credit Union since 1988. But felt to leave a poor review because of a fee-maximizing practice they use that I think is dastardly. In simplest form, here it is.. Say you intend on making a deposit in the morning but currently have $500 in your account along with (2) outstanding checks for $50, (4) checks for $100 and another for $400. (I know bad on you.) Should UFirst have to process all of these that night, THEY RUN THE LARGEST FIRST. So they would cover the $400 and one of the $100 checks, leaving you with (5) $25 bounced check fees or $125 in fees. If instead, they had you at heart, they would run the smallest first and you would end up with only one bounced check fee of $25. Dastardly right?!
